Mary C. Waters

Mary C. Waters, 77, Corydon, died Friday, Dec. 20, at Autumn Woods Health Campus in New Albany.
A native of Harrison County, born Feb. 17, 1925, she was the daughter of the late Tom and Monnie Ferree Cooper.
She was an answering service attendant and a custodian for Harrison County REMC, a self-employed baker, a past Harrison County 4-H leader for 30 years, and a member of VFW Post 2950 Ladies Auxiliary in Corydon and Corydon United Methodist Church.
Survivors include a son, L.C. Waters of Muncie; two daughters, Phyllis Angela Waters-Poindexter of Corydon and Linda K. Waters-Froman of English; a brother, Lewis Cooper of Rockport; a sister, Joyce Cooper-Krause of Jeffersonville; and 16 grandchildren.
She was preceded in death by her husband, Charles K. Waters, and a daughter, Rebecca White.
There was a VFW Ladies Auxiliary Service on Sunday at Beanblossom-Cesar Funeral Home in Corydon.
Funeral: Monday, Dec. 23, at the funeral home with burial in Cedar Hill Cemetery.
Pallbearers: Clyde Windell, Eddie Rosenbarger, Paul Beckort, Henry Becht, David Lett and Bob Fried.
The family suggests memorial gifts to the American Diabetes Association, American Heart Association or WHAS Crusade for Children.
